On Wed, 2016-08-17 at 19:41 +0200, Rudolf Künzli wrote:
> I don't know if this is the correct name but I try to explain.
> In earlier versions when I modified the description bar on vertical
> view (From, Subject, Date, etc) I had the possibility to force that
> this modification took place for all folders and sub-folders.
> Within 3.20.5, this feature is gone or I can't find it at least.
> Is there a work-around. It's some what boring to modify all folders
> and
> sub-folders manually.

Hi,
it's still there, Edit->Preferences->Mail Preferences->General tab
->Message Display section->Apply the same view settings to all folders.

I find myself easier to name the view somehow, like the default
Messages, and set this view to all folders, then the change in one
folder (which is followed by a save as the same name) is inherited in
all folders which has this particular view selected. It's significantly
different from the above option, gives one more freedom and power,
though it's not obvious on the first look.
